Description
The goal of the lab is to understand the molecular and cellular mechanisms underlying tauopathies. To do this, researchers use genetic, molecular, and cellular techniques in traditional cell and mouse models as well as stem cell models of tauopathies. The lab is seeking a postdoctoral fellow for projects related to the functional characterization of genetic risk variants in stem cell models of tauopathies.
Requirements
Candidates should have a strong background in biochemical and molecular techniques and a Ph.D. or M.D. degree with less than five years of postdoctoral experience. Highly motivated individuals with a record of productive research are encouraged to apply.
